The Definitive Guide to dogs dubai
That concludes our spherical-up on the best pet shops in Dubai. These stores make the life of pet mother and father less difficult and make sure their pets stay content.
We happen to be battling to Identify the precise tackle you entered for delivery. You should definitely update the deal with, o